SUBSTANCE: invention relates to welding, particularly, to electron-beam welding in production of different-thickness structures from aluminium alloys. In the method, a protrusion is made on the first part with a larger thickness, on which a groove is made, the second part with a smaller thickness is placed on the protrusion with thrust against the first part, the butt zone is heated with melting and spreading of the metal of the first part into the butt zone, a weld seam is formed with an offset in the method. first part groove side. First, an additional groove is made on the first part to form a collar, the width of which is equal to the thickness of the second part, which is placed against the collar, the outer surface of which is located above the outer surface of the second part. Electron-beam welding is performed in automatic mode in one pass, welded seam is formed with fusion of bead and displacement towards groove of the first part; at that, formation of seam is provided without reduction of its working section.
EFFECT: obtaining high-quality and equal-strength welded joints during manufacture of structures of different thickness from aluminium alloys.
